Since 2019, he has lived in Sitges, Spain with his husband and AmStaff Terrier.In The Hobbit, Bilbo Baggins is a hobbit who enjoys a comfortable, unambitious life, rarely traveling any farther than his pantry or cellar. But his contentment is disturbed when the wizard Gandalf and a company of dwarves arrive on his doorstep one day to whisk him away on an adventure. They have launched a plot to raid the treasure hoard guarded by Smaug the Magnificent, a large and very dangerous dragon. Bilbo reluctantly joins their quest, unaware that on his journey to the Lonely Mountain he will encounter both a magic ring and a frightening creature known as Gollum.J.R.R. Tolkien was a distinguished academic, though he is best known for writing The Hobbit, The Lord of the Rings, and The Silmarillion, plus other stories and essays. Dear Church WATCH this podcast here.Gandalf said, "Swords are no more use here!" on the Bridge of Khazad-dûm in The Lord of the Rings: The Fellowship of the Ring to emphasize that the creature they were facing, Durin's Bane, was a foe beyond their collective skill and physical weapons. He meant that their swords were useless against this powerful being, a demon of shadow and flame, and that they needed to flee, not fight.Following on from the significant events in London over the last weekend, you can read Nick's blog article (and see related videos) here. Jake Knapp and John Zeratsky are the co-creators of the Design Sprint (the famous five-day product innovation process) and authors of the bestselling book Sprint. After decades of working with over 300 startups in the earliest stages, they discovered that most startups fail not because they can't build, but because they build the wrong thing. The very beginning of a startup is your highest-leverage moment, and most teams waste months or years by skipping a few critical early questions.
